Despite these shortcomings, the website’s accessibility is a major asset. It requires no download, registration, or subscription, making it an ideal resource for teachers who want a no-fuss activity for a computer lab or for students with limited data plans. The lack of ads (in the main game area) and the absence of social pressure or leaderboards create a calm, focused atmosphere. A young learner can play the “Penguin Jump” conjugation game without fear of public failure, while an adult revisiting Spanish after years away can quietly rebuild confidence through the “Mix and Match” activity.
Another notable feature is the cultural and practical relevance of the content. The games are not filled with abstract or archaic vocabulary; instead, they focus on high-frequency words and phrases used in daily life: ordering food, asking for directions, telling time, and describing family members. The “Sentence Builder” games, for example, progress from single words to simple constructions like “Yo quiero una manzana” (I want an apple). This pragmatic focus equips learners with immediately usable language, whether they are preparing for a trip to Madrid or simply conversing with Spanish-speaking neighbours. In conclusion, www.spanish-games.net fulfills a specific but essential niche in the ecosystem of language-learning tools. It is not a comprehensive course that will make a learner fluent, but it is an excellent practice ground for drilling core vocabulary and basic listening skills in a fun, repeatable way. By leveraging the psychology of games—clear goals, immediate feedback, incremental challenge—it lowers the affective filter that often hampers adult learners. For a teacher, it is a ready-made review station; for a student, a five-minute brain break that is still productive; for a traveller, a quick refresher on numbers and greetings. As technology continues to evolve, the principles demonstrated by this simple site—clarity, repetition, and play—remain timeless. First and foremost, the architecture of www.spanish-games.net is built upon a clear, progressive model that caters to beginners and intermediate learners. The homepage immediately directs users to a "Spanish games" section, categorised by topic—numbers, colours, food, verbs, and everyday phrases. Each game follows a logical sequence: a visual or audio introduction of new vocabulary, followed by a matching or multiple-choice activity, and finally a timed challenge. This structure mirrors the “presentation, practice, production” model used in formal language teaching. For instance, in the “Fruits” game, a learner first sees an image of a manzana alongside the written word; then, they must drag the word to the correct picture; finally, they race against a clock to select the right term from four options. Such repetition ensures that vocabulary moves from short-term to long-term memory.
